I like everything about myself: Mel B

Spread the love

Mumbai, Feb 23 (IANS) Former Spice Girl Mel B says she does not dislike anything about herself.

“I like everything about myself because I have no choice. It is what it is. You have to love the skin you’re in,” Mel B told dailymail.co.uk.

She is mixed race and has encountered racist attitudes at different points in her life. The former Spice Girl identified racism as the thing she dislikes most in the world.

“Anybody of colour will have experienced racism at some point in their life and I definitely have – I’m not fully black and I’m not fully white. I am a mix and people get confused,” the singer added.

“2 Become 1” crooner is hugely proud of the incredible success she has enjoyed during her career and in particular, her record-breaking experiences with Spice Girls.

What’s more, she is thrilled that the band have remained so close since they went their separate ways.

“To have five girls, from all different walks of life, who are still friends 20 years later – that’s an achievement,” she said.

‘Game of Thrones’ isn’t escapism: Natalie Dormer

Actress Natalie Dormer thinks fantasy drama TV series “Game of Thrones” is not for people who watch TV as a form of escapism.

Dormer, who stars as Margaery Tyrell on the show, knows it is unlikely to appeal to people who wish to put their everyday concerns behind them, because of its graphic depiction of sex and violence, reports mirror.co.uk.

“All I know is that I turn on the news, and it’s covering a boy drowning off the coast, or children being shown beheading videos. The horror of human nature is prevalent in our world, and I appreciate that some people want to turn on the telly for escapism – but if that’s what you want, don’t watch ‘Game of Thrones’,” Dormer told Sunday Times magazine.

“I choose fantasy to vent, to process complex political, sexual and social politics at the safe distance of fiction. For me, that’s what art should be,” she added.

Dallas Mavericks sign David Lee

The Dallas Mavericks signed veteran forward David Lee on Monday after he was waived by Boston Celtics.

Lee was a two-time All-Star with New York Knicks in 2010 and the Golden States Warriors in 2013 respectively, Xinhua news agency reported.

Lee averaged 14.4 points and 9.2 rebounds in his 11-year career but the 32-year-old was down to 7.1 points with career lows of 4.3 rebounds per game with the Celtics.
